What is the Opportunity

Reporting to the Senior Director Project Controls the Project Controls Director will be responsible for providing leadership to project controls teams in support of Aecons ongoing mega-projects in the Nuclear sector.

What Youll Do Here:

Lead strategy development & implementation efforts on Project Controls systems & tools (including ERP solutions)

Support regular lessons learnt documentation efforts with & contribute to Aecon lessons learnt repositories

Act as a key liaison & partner to executive leadership (sector VPs EVPs SVPs) & Project Directors

Lead efforts to reconcile or resolve consistency issues pertaining to Project Controls systems across various projects

Lead efforts to resolve alignment issues within Project Controls disciplines (cost control planning/scheduling change management risk management reporting)

Collaborate with other departments on Aecon-wide continuous improvement initiatives

Lead continuous improvement initiatives on Project Controls policies and guidelines; assist with documenting processes and procedures to be followed by project teams

Liaise with Finance & Accounting teams to support internal & external financial audits

Conduct project-level cold-eyes audits to ensure adherence to Project Controls guidelines industry best practice & contractual requirements

Provide guidance & mentorship to project teams to drive process adoption ensure accuracy of key project metrics

Participate in sector-level resource planning utilization analysis & resource leveling; manage & maintain aggregated staffing plan forecasts

Provide input into sector-level business planning & strategic planning efforts

Support sector-level recruitment efforts for new Project Controls resources

Support the development of training competency profiles and career development of Project Controls staff including those at the management level

Create promote and maintain a safe open & respectful workplace culture and environment

Provide feedback & guidance to direct reports for annual goal setting; support in the establishment of individual career development plans and in identifying training & professional development opportunities

Conduct annual performance reviews (with mid-year check-ins) & provide constructive feedback; implement performance improvement plans as needed with support from Human Resources

Support Aecons quarterly Board risk review process & provide inputs into Board materials

What You Bring to the Team:

  • 17 years of related experience.
  • Demonstrated Analytical & Adaptive Thinking.
  • Quantitative Engineering or Construction Management Post-Secondary Degree.
  • Strong Team Collaboration Skills.
  • Detail Oriented Approach Focused on Quality.
  • Strong Verbal & Written Communication Skills.
  • Agility & Flexibility in a Dynamic Environment.
  • Innovative Problem-Solving Skills.
  • Project Controls Ambassador.
  • EPC Contractor (Self-Perform) Experience.
  • Construction Field Experience.
  • Mega-project or Portfolio Projects Experience.
  • Demonstrated Project Controls Technical Knowledge (e.g. via PMI or AACE Certification).
  • Stakeholder Management Experience.
  • Strategic Orientation.
  • Consensus Building Experience.
  • Claims Avoidance and/or Claims Negotiation Experience.
  • Leadership Experience in High-Performing Teams.
  • Microsoft Excel Expertise.
  • Primavera P6 Expertise.
  • ERP Systems Expertise (e.g. SAP Oracle JDE).
  • Cost Management or Estimating Systems Expertise (e.g. Hard Dollar EcoSys Prism).
  • Due to the nature of the work mandated nuclear export controls requirements must be met for employment.
  • Our background check process includes a full security check and clearance process as well as reference checks. The security clearance process includes a comprehensive list of previous residences employment education and other pertinent information. Those with a valid Bruce Power security clearance are strongly preferred.
